A Jasper man was taken into custody on obstruction charges.

Friday night, local authorities were called to a vehicle fire. When officers arrived, they found the driver of the vehicle, 35-year-old Gabriel Heredia Ramos. Ramos’s vehicle caught fire due to a mechanical issue.

Officers noticed that Ramos was intoxicated. After a field sobriety test, Ramos was offered a chemical test, which he refused. When officers were granted a search warrant for a blood draw, Ramos refused to comply.

Ramos was charged with OWI and Obstruction of Justice.
